Oakley sits at a rough climate intersection. You’re far enough inland to bake at 100–106°F in July and August, well past what Bay Area cities to the west ever see. But you’re also hugging the Sacramento-San Joaquin Delta, which pushes morning humidity through your outdoor coils and afternoon breezes that swing temperatures fast. That combination eats HVAC equipment alive, especially the builder-grade heat pumps and mini splits installed during Oakley’s explosive growth years. Common Heat Pump & Mini Split Problems We See in Oakley Homes

  • Condenser coil corrosion from Delta humidity cycling. Oakley’s morning humidity deposits moisture on outdoor coils, then the afternoon sun bakes it off. Repeat that 200 days a year and you get galvanic corrosion that pinholes refrigerant lines. We see this in 8–12 year old units that should last 15 in drier climates.
  • Compressor failure under sustained 100°F+ heat. Heat pumps are rated for specific outdoor temperatures. When Oakley hits 104°F for a week straight, compressors designed for 95°F design conditions run at max amperage, overheat, and eventually seize. We verify actual operating pressures and amp draws, not just “it blows cold.”
  • Drain line clogs and indoor unit freeze-ups in mini splits. High humidity means more condensate. Mini split drain pumps and gravity lines clog with algae and dust, backing water into the unit until it ices over. We clean and treat drains with antimicrobial tablets, not just blow them clear.
  • Dual-system cascade failures in two-story tract homes. Both floors’ original units, same install date, same builder-grade components, running the same hours. When one fails in Oakley, we always inspect the second because it’s living on borrowed time.

What moves you within these ranges? Tonnage is the big one. A 2-ton heat pump for a downstairs zone costs less than a 4-ton unit carrying a whole two-story home. Electrical panel upgrades, if your 1998 build still has the original 100-amp service, add to installation cost. For mini splits, multi-zone systems with branch boxes run higher than single-head installs. We don’t quote blind.
